Output 64e532861bc62c63a8ce628f3878c8b3d3978de0152c9a8b16cf8e0220537b93:62

value
701561
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0572117b0fd1a357fd6817af4b4410dd932b8377 OP_EQUALVERIFY OP_CHECKSIG
address
1Vo2Zd9tYiQxLKoujyExZS6aCdsMBK59V
transaction
64e532861bc62c63a8ce628f3878c8b3d3978de0152c9a8b16cf8e0220537b93
confirmations
235946
spent
true